Best Augusta County Private High Schools (2024)

For the 2024 school year, there are 3 private high schools serving 310 students in Augusta County, VA.
The top ranked private high school in Augusta County, VA is Staunton Montessori School.
The average acceptance rate is 90%, which is higher than the Virginia private high school average acceptance rate of 82%.
67% of private high schools in Augusta County, VA are religiously affiliated (most commonly Mennonite and Baptist).
